Meetup 18/10/2018 - Artificiële intelligentie en mobiliteit
Meetup 25/1/2018 - AIOPS om de uitdagingen van een slimme stad te ondersteunen
1. AIOPS om de uitdagingen van
een slimme stad te
ondersteunen
Meetup 25.01.2018
#digantcafe
2. Van klassieke infrastructuur naar AIOPS
● Huidige opzet en ons toekomstbeeld van onze infrastructuur
● Een inkijk in ons huidige platform:
- Containerplatform met Openshift
- ALM
● Van HIOPS naar AIOPS
- Continuous monitoring
- AIOPS
Een uitnodiging om samen met ons na te denken over een
toekomstgericht AI operations platform: breakout sessies
#digantcafe
3. Van klassieke infrastructuur naar AIOPS
● Huidige opzet en ons toekomstbeeld van onze infrastructuur
● Een inkijk in ons huidige platform:
- Containerplatform met Openshift
- ALM
● Van HIOPS naar AIOPS
- Continuous monitoring
- AIOPS
Een uitnodiging om samen met ons na te denken over een
toekomstgericht AI operations platform: breakout sessies
#digantcafe
10. Van klassieke infrastructuur naar AIOPS
● Huidige opzet en ons toekomstbeeld van onze infrastructuur
● Een inkijk in ons huidige platform:
- Containerplatform met Openshift
- ALM
● Van HIOPS naar AIOPS
- Continuous monitoring
- AIOPS
Een uitnodiging om samen met ons na te denken over een
toekomstgericht AI operations platform: breakout sessies
#digantcafe
11. de switch van vm-based naar container-based apps
omwille van
● snellere deploy
● makkelijker up en down scaling
● zero downtime bij upgrades door rolling updates
Momenteel enkel voor workloads zonder persistente data
#digantcafe
14. Van klassieke infrastructuur naar AIOPS
what’s next?
● Huidige opzet en ons toekomstbeeld van onze infrastructuur
● Een inkijk in ons huidige platform:
- Containerplatform met Openshift
- ALM
● Van HIOPS naar AIOPS
- Continuous monitoring
- AIOPS
Een uitnodiging om samen met ons na te denken over een
toekomstgericht AI operations platform: breakout sessies
#digantcafe
18. ALM: post-deploy ?
• growing/waning popularity
• scaling out - scaling in
• ...
#digantcafe
19. Van klassieke infrastructuur naar AIOPS
● Huidige opzet en ons toekomstbeeld van onze infrastructuur
● Een inkijk in ons huidige platform:
- Containerplatform met Openshift
- ALM
● Van HIOPS naar AIOPS
- Monitoring
- Continuous monitoring
- AIOPS
Een uitnodiging om samen met ons na te denken over een
toekomstgericht AI operations platform: breakout sessies
#digantcafe
25. Van klassieke infrastructuur naar AIOPS
● Huidige opzet en ons toekomstbeeld van onze infrastructuur
● Een inkijk in ons huidige platform:
- Containerplatform met Openshift
- ALM
● Van HIOPS naar AIOPS
- Monitoring
- Continuous monitoring
- AIOPS
Een uitnodiging om samen met ons na te denken over een
toekomstgericht AI operations platform: breakout sessies
#digantcafe
27. Van klassieke infrastructuur naar AIOPS
● Huidige opzet en ons toekomstbeeld van onze infrastructuur
● Een inkijk in ons huidige platform:
- Containerplatform met Openshift
- ALM
● Van HIOPS naar AIOPS
- Monitoring en Continuous monitoring
- AIOPS
Een uitnodiging om samen met ons na te denken over een
toekomstgericht AI operations platform: breakout sessies
#digantcafe
28. Een AI Operations
Platform
Gartner: “By 2022, 40% of all large enterprises will combine big data
and machine learning functionality to support and partially replace
monitoring, service desk and automation processes and tasks, up
from 5% today”
#digantcafe
29. “Humans should solve new problems and the Machines should solve known problems!”
Virtuele Ops-werkkrachten
#digantcafe
30. Virtuele Ops-werkkrachten
Veel voorkomende repetitieve Ops taken die medewerkers uitvoeren,
worden in vraag gesteld en waar mogelijk vervangen door taken die
machines/bots kunnen uitvoeren
- bots voor end to end performantietesting: vanuit user
perspectief
- bots voor recovery testing (bv. wat als er een container
uitvalt? Hoe reageert ons systeem hierop?)
- bots voor geautomatiseerde stresstesten op een
omgeving
- bots voor bewaking best practices (bv. DB design, …)
#digantcafe
31. “An AIOps platform uses machine learning and big data to aggregate observational data (from monitoring systems output, job logs, syslogs, etc.) and
engagement data (from ticketing, incident, and event recording system data) to produce a virtuous circle of continuous insights yielding continuous
improvements and fixes”
AIOps Platform
#digantcafe
33. AIOPS een (mogelijk) voorbeeld
• use metric data to create an “application skyline”
• use the application skyline as input for a lifelike
performance bot
• one step further: from the skyline to a used paths
image
#digantcafe
34. application skyline
every endpoint has a mean response time (height of the building)
and a popularity (width of the building)
putting them together creates an area that can still allow a tall building to be “ok” for the application
#digantcafe
35. application skyline
the application skyline feeds into a performance bot that can execute performance tests in accordance
with how the application is actually being used
and compare the resultant test skyline
#digantcafe
36. Van klassieke infrastructuur naar AIOPS
● Huidige opzet en ons toekomstbeeld van onze infrastructuur
● Een inkijk in ons huidige platform:
- Containerplatform met Openshift
- ALM
● Van HIOPS naar AIOPS
- Monitoring en Continuous monitoring
- AIOPS
● Een uitnodiging om samen met ons na te denken over een
toekomstgericht AI operations platform: breakout sessies
#digantcafe
37. Breakout sessie 1:
Uitdagingen hybride cloud, containers
& deployproces
a. Uitbreiden datacenter met cloud oplossingen (AWS, AZure,
GCE, SoftLayer,...) voor scaling naar de cloud
b. Orchestration engine naar verschillende platformen
(Openstack, Openshift, vSphere, AWS, GCE,...)
c. Hoe omgaan met persistent storage in containers: volumes
beheren, backup
d. Containers en Security
e. ALM verder uitbouwen: bv Quality gates automatiseren
#digantcafe
38. Breakout sessie 2:
Uitbouwen AIOPS platform
a. inzetten van bots als virtuele ops werkkracht (security bots,
performantie bots, db healthcheck bots,...)
b. datalake opzetten (hoe begin je eraan, infrastructuur)
c. machine learning, algorithmic analytics, Knowledge recycle,...
d. auto scaling, selfhealing, end-to-end visualisation,...
#digantcafe